GamesIndustry.biz has word that Jagex cancelled MechScape just prior to the release of this sci-fi MMOG, with Jagex CEO Mark Gerhard saying: "It got near completion and we discovered, oops, it didn't do all of those things that we wanted it to. So we went back to the original design document and said 'let's do it again'." He says their success with RuneScape allowed them to make this admittedly "expensive" decision: "Yes, it's a luxury that we are doing well and we can afford to make the decision. I didn't make the decision lightly because it's effectively cost us tens of millions of pounds. Maybe more." Jagex will be reusing the engine and some assets from the project for an unannounced upcoming project to be released within a "meaningful time frame."
